Inside This Week's Music Section (and on the Cover)

Posted by on Thu, May 15, 2008 at 11:04 AM

click to enlarge hives.jpg

The Hives play Friday, 16th at the Wildhorse.

Global Citizens: From their lineup and sound to their diplomatic functions, there’s probably no other group on earth like the Sparrow Quartet (Playing Tuesday, 20th at Station Inn.)

Tick Tick Tick: The Hives continue to paint rock in black and white.

True Believer: Matthew Ryan vs. the Silver State is Ryan’s strongest collection in a consistently good catalog (Playing Saturday, 17th Mercy Lounge w/Jon Dee Graham.)

Scenecast Episode 132 is a furious explosion of wildflowers on the strip-mined musical landscape of your soul with David Wilcox, Bradley Walker, Ghostfinger, David Vandervelde, The Coal Men, Jon Dee Graham, Liam Finn, Laura Viers, Ricky Young, Ladyhawk, Neva Dinova, George Jones, Heroine Sheiks, Bill Frisell, and Will Kimbrough at Dragon Music Sunday.

In The Spin: AutoVaughn, DND, The Pink Spiders, Wizardz, Japanther, The Pharmacy, Combined Visions' Ice Cold Hip Hop Night.

Our Critics' Picks: Ricky Young, Jon Dee Graham, Quote, Ladyhawk, Liam Finn, Bill Frisell, KT Tunstall, Heroine Sheiks & more.

From our Summer Guide: How to record an album for under $600.
